Location

This complex enjoys a quiet and peaceful location. Guests will find restaurants, bars, shops and links to the public transport network within a 500 m radius. It lies just 800 m from Ammes beach, 4 km from the busy resort of Lassi and 9 km from the town centre of Argostoli. The beautifully elevated setting is surrounded by olive trees and gardens which provide the perfect environment for a relaxing holiday. Further attractions in the surrounding area include Saint George's Castle (4 km), Saint Gerasimos Monastery (6 km), the Melisani & Drogati Caves (30 km) and Fiscardo Village (60 km). Kefalonia Airport is just 3 km away.

Facility

3 apartments and 28 studios are available to guests. To ensure guests a comfortable and relaxing stay, the hotel provides various services and facilities, including a safe and a currency exchange service. Wireless internet access allows guests to stay connected while on holiday. The grounds of the hotel feature a playground and a lovely garden. Guests arriving by car can park their vehicles in the car park. Active guests who wish to explore the surrounding area by bike will appreciate the bicycle hire service. Bicycle storage is also available.

Rooms

Air conditioning and individually adjustable heating ensure that rooms maintain comfortable temperatures. A balcony is included as standard in some rooms. Rooms include a double bed. A kitchenette with a refrigerator and a tea/coffee station is also provided as standard. A telephone, a TV and WiFi (no extra charge) provide all the essentials for a comfortable holiday. Bathrooms are equipped with a shower and a bathtub, as well as a hairdryer. The hotel has family rooms and non-smoking rooms.

Sport

The sports and entertainment facilities at the hotel ensure that guests have plenty of activities to choose from during their stay. Guests can enjoy a refreshing swim in the outdoor pool area. Sun loungers and parasols are available on the sun terrace. Refreshing drinks are served at the poolside snack bar. There are many ways to relax or stay active at the hotel, including cycling/mountain biking, massage treatments and a solarium.

Meals

Dining facilities include a restaurant, a dining room, a breakfast room, a café and a bar. Half board can be booked. A continental breakfast, lunch and dinner tempt guests with a wide range of dishes (lunch and dinner à la carte).

    My friend and I stayed here 13/08/18 - 20/08/18 and I can honestly say that I could not have stayed here another night!We arrived in the afternoon after a 3 and a half hour flight after being dropped off by our taxi transfer. There was no one in sight to greet us and it was only after about 5 minutes of walking around and shouting "hello?" that someone came out to greet us. This is because there is no reception area (more on that later). We were shown to our room (number 11) and basically left to it. There were no proper introductions or advice on what to do if we needed anything.The room itself was ok - it's a basic apartment so you get what you pay for really. Considering it was meant to be a self catering apartment though, the cooking facilities had definitely seen better days (it looked about 30 years old). It consisted of 2 very old hob rings and a kettle. The bathroom was a little old and could have done with re-tiling and the toilet seat was hanging off.The apartments were advertised as having a pool and pool bar (this has since been updated). The only water in our pool was stagnant water at the bottom which seemed to be home to frogs, dragonflies and mosquitos. It was a disgusting green/brown colour and my friend and I were bitten none stop throughout our week-long holiday by the mosquitos breeding in the pool; they seemed to be immune to any of the repellents that we tried. The pool bar, which I believe also doubles as a reception was shut throughout the holiday.Our apartment bins were not emptied until the third day and they were overflowing. The apartment was not cleaned once during our stay and our towels were only changed because we left them in a pile outside our door with a note asking for them to be changed (I think they must have felt bad about it because our bed sheets were changed that day too).As mentioned before, the pool was empty but there were no safety procedures in place to ensure that no one fell in - there were lights around the pool at night but they were not switched on! Massive health and safety risk! Anyone coming back in the dark after a few drinks could quite easily slip and fall into the "pool" not to mention children.We booked a trip whilst we were there and the agent emailed our hosts with our trip tickets. They also tried ringing several times but to no avail. We never did get our tickets, the trip agent had to let us on without them. In conclusion, this place could be lovely but unfortunately the lack of customer service and facilities let it down badly.
